Bare ActsThe Meghalaya State Agricultural Produce and Livestock Marketing (Promotion and Facilitation) Act, 2020 (Act No. 9 of 2020)

Section 72

Recognition of unified single trading license granted/renewed under Section 70 for inter‐state trade.

(1) Notwithstanding anything contained in this Act, the State may allow holder of unified single trading licence bearing Unicode, issued by any other State to undertake trade transaction within its geographical jurisdiction on eplatform or any other format including physical that may be in operation, as trader, as may be prescribed in Rules, Byelaws under this Act. (2) Such licensee shall be liable to pay the market fee and other marketing charges at the rate applicable in the State, where trade transaction has taken place, in the manner as may be prescribed. (3) In case of contravention of any of the provisions of this Act, Rules, Bye laws or instructions or orders, the Director, Managing Director or Market Committee shall, after giving an opportunity to be heard, blacklist such licensee for trading purpose only within their respective jurisdiction, when a contravention has occurred, for a certain period or forever based on the gravity of breach or violation of provisions of this Act, Rules, Bye laws or instructions or orders. Explanation: The expression blacklisting for a certain period to be deemed to be suspended for such a period in the jurisdiction as under subsection (3), while forever deemed to have been cancelled in the jurisdiction as under subsection (3). (4) The Director, Managing Director or Market Committee of the respective jurisdiction, where in the contravention occurs, may simultaneously submit a proposal detailing the type and nature of contravention with evidence, to the concerned licence issuing State Authority for taking further appropriate action against the contravener.
